Virtual private server (VPS) hosting is a bridge between shared hosting and owning a dedicated server. With VPS, you’ll still share a server with other users. On the other hand, resources are dedicated to each account separately, thanks to virtualization.

While a lot of websites thrive on shared servers, many outgrow them, and VPS or cloud VPS becomes the obvious next step.

How to choose a cheap VPS provider for your needs?

When it comes to cheap VPS, a large part of what you can expect depends on whether you go for unmanaged, semi-managed, or managed VPS hosting. This, in turn, hinges on the level of control that you want and are comfortable with.

Let’s zoom in on the 3 VPS options – unmanaged, semi-managed, and managed – and break down the main differences to see which is suitable for you.

Unmanaged VPS hosting

With unmanaged hosting, the user pretty much has full control of the VPS and is responsible for it. While this offers significant flexibility and is cheaper, it also requires a higher level of technical know-how. This option is better suited for those who are tech-savvy and not total beginners.

Now, with unmanaged VPS, your provider is technically only responsible for the physical server and its availability. So, basically, it only needs to provide the VPS and maintain the hardware – everything else is in your hands.

And, since the bulk of the workload is on you, this is generally the cheapest VPS solution. Besides that, you have full administrative control of the server, and you’re free to configure the VPS to suit your needs.

But, on the flip side, this does mean that you should have at least some technical expertise considering that the VPS is your responsibility. Be prepared to take on various tasks, including:

  • Installing software and taking care of updates without a graphic interface.
  • Setting up and configuring features such as SSL certificates, backups, firewall, and CDN, among other things.
  • Monitoring, troubleshooting, and protecting the server from malicious threats and more.

In brief, unmanaged VPS can be a great solution but only for those with technical knowledge or who are willing to learn as one goes.

Providers offering cheap unmanaged VPS on this list are: A2 Hosting, and InterServer.

Semi-managed VPS hosting

Semi-managed VPS is a great option for those looking for some extra help in managing their server at a still affordable price.

Typically, the provider will assist in hardware, operating system, and basic configuration issues.

In most cases, semi-managed providers will help with things like:

  • Basic issues such as 404s
  • Load issues
  • Sluggishness
  • Network issues
  • Configuration of basic services such as mail servers and FTP servers
  • Installation or configuration of the OS and control panel
  • Security enhancements
  • Other common problems

Additionally, many semi-managed VPS providers include a control panel in their plans.

Overall, semi-managed VPS is a happy medium between fully-managed and unmanaged VPS with its convenient features and modest pricing.

Hostinger is the only provider on this list offering semi-managed VPS.

Managed VPS hosting

The web hosting provider handles all server-related issues in managed VPS hosting – including updates, maintenance, and OS installations. This is ideal for those who are less tech-savvy or those who prefer to have someone else take care of the backend.

Usually, these are some of the things you can expect from your managed VPS provider:

  • Software installation, updates, and upgrades
  • Control panel installation
  • Maintenance
  • Server setup and backups
  • Monitoring of the server for early signs of failure and malicious attack
  • Security configuration and patches
  • Troubleshooting and technical support

As there’s little to no technical knowledge needed, managed VPS is perfect for those making the transition from shared to VPS hosting.

In return for its convenience, managed VPS hosting tends to be more expensive when compared to unmanaged and semi-managed VPS. Plus, you also lose a degree of flexibility since much of the control is in your provider’s hands, which makes your choice of a hosting provider a vital one.

To put it into a nutshell, managed VPS’s hands-off approach is great for beginners and those looking for convenience – if you’re prepared to pay for it.

Providers offering managed services on this list are: DreamHost, Bluehost, and InMotion Hosting.

All in all, what you can expect from your provider largely depends on whether you opt for unmanaged, semi-managed, or managed VPS hosting. And, the main tradeoffs among the 3 solutions are cost and control.
